Apollo Micro Systems Ltd shares hit a record high on Wednesday, extending gains for a third consecutive session after the defence company reported robust financial results for the fourth quarter and full fiscal year 2026. Net profit for Q4 surged 168.64% to ₹37.61 crore, while full-year profit stood at ₹112.92 crore, supported by a consolidated order book of ₹1,432 crore.

The company reported a net profit of ₹112.92 crore for FY26, with revenues reaching ₹904.32 crore. In the fourth quarter alone, net profit jumped 168.64% to ₹37.61 crore, reflecting significant operational improvements and robust demand for its defence products. The company also reported notable growth in EBITDA during the quarter, though specific figures were not disclosed in the release. The consolidated order book stood at ₹1,432 crore, providing visibility into future revenue streams. Shares of Apollo Micro Systems have risen approximately 24% over the past three trading sessions, hitting a fresh all-time high on May 20, 2026. The strong Q4 performance comes amid a broader uptick in defence sector stocks, driven by government spending on indigenisation and modernisation initiatives. Apollo Micro Systems, which manufactures components and subsystems for defence and aerospace applications, has benefited from increased orders from both domestic and international clients. The Q4 profit jump of over 168% underscores operational efficiency and potentially expanding margins, though investors should note that such growth rates may not be sustainable on a quarterly basis. The ₹1,432 crore order book provides a solid foundation for future revenue conversion, but execution risks and working capital management remain key factors to monitor. The defence sector has seen increased allocation in recent budgets, and Apollo Micro Systems’ niche positioning in components and subsystems could allow it to capture a share of that spending. From a valuation perspective, the recent price surge may have stretched the stock’s multiples, warranting caution for short-term traders. Analysts would likely recommend a focus on the company’s ability to maintain order momentum and EBITDA margins in the upcoming quarters. The broader defence index has also shown elevated volatility, and sector-specific policies could influence future performance. Investors are advised to evaluate the stock within a diversified portfolio context rather than treating recent gains as a guarantee of continued upward movement.
